Taxi drivers must prepare a four-party report in the event of an accident

The Ministry of Transport has developed and published on the portal of legal acts draft amendments to the rules for the carriage of passengers and luggage by electric transport by road, rail and ground, as well as by taxi delivery services. The document describes a new procedure for registering traffic accidents for these categories.

As Rossiyskaya Gazeta reports with reference to the bill, an accident report must be prepared by the carrier or its representative – for example, a taxi service. The document must be drawn up in relation to any event that has caused damage to the passenger’s life, health or property during the journey. If the certificate is drawn up by a transport company, it must exist in three copies: one kept by the carrier, the second by the victim and the third by the insurer.

And if the document is prepared by a representative of a taxi aggregator, a fourth copy of the act is also required. One of them will be kept by the taxi delivery service, the second will be provided to the carrier within one working day from the date of the event, the third must be provided to the victim within five working days from the date on which the carrier or taxi delivery service was contacted, and the fourth is sent to the insurer, the bill says.

The changes will come into effect on September 1, 2024.
